The optical properties of ordered and disordered FeAl alloy films as well as those of a bulk equiatomic FeAl alloy have been measured in the photon energy range of 0.5-5.0 eV. The influence of the order-disorder structural transition on the optical properties of FeAl compounds has been studied. Experimental results for ordered FeAl are compared with the results of abinitio semi-relativistic extended linear augmented plane-wave calculations, and explained in terms of the electronic energy band structures.
